Performance and Driving Experience
Power and Acceleration
The BMW iX clearly leads in raw performance. Even the base xDrive45 model produces around 402 horsepower, while higher trims push well beyond 500 hp.
By comparison, the EQE 320+ starts at approximately 315 horsepower, which is sufficient for daily driving but less thrilling.
- BMW iX: Strong acceleration, standard AWD, sportier feel
- EQE SUV: Balanced power, smoother ride, optional AWD
Handling and Ride Quality
This is where Mercedes flips the script. The EQE SUV is widely praised for its agility and maneuverability, especially with optional rear-wheel steering. It feels lighter and easier to handle in urban environments.
The iX, on the other hand, prioritizes comfort. Its ride is quieter and more insulated, making it ideal for long-distance cruising.
Range and Charging
Range anxiety is less of a concern in 2026, but it still matters.
- BMW iX: Up to ~312 miles of range
- EQE SUV: Competitive range, varies by configuration
A notable advantage for the EQE SUV is the inclusion of a standard NACS (Tesla-style) charging adapter, expanding access to charging networks.
If you prioritize maximum range consistency, the iX has a slight edge—but the EQE offers more charging flexibility.
Interior and Technology
Cabin Design
BMW takes a futuristic approach. The iX features a minimalist interior with a curved display, sustainable materials, and a panoramic glass roof that enhances openness.
Mercedes leans into luxury and immersion. The optional Hyperscreen transforms the dashboard into a wall of digital displays, creating a more dramatic experience.
Comfort and Space
- BMW iX: More cargo space (up to 77.9 cu. ft.), airy feel
- EQE SUV: Slightly more compact, but still premium
If you’re planning road trips or family use, the iX offers better practicality.
Safety and Driver Assistance
Mercedes takes a more aggressive approach to safety innovation in 2026.
- Standard front-seat center airbag
- Height-adjustable shoulder belts
- Advanced driver assistance systems
BMW still offers strong safety tech, including hands-free highway driving, but lacks some of the newer physical safety features found in the EQE SUV.
Pricing and Value
- BMW iX: Starts around $76,000
- EQE SUV: Starts around $66,000
That ~$10,000 price difference is significant. The EQE SUV delivers strong value for buyers entering the luxury EV segment, while the iX justifies its higher price with performance and standard AWD.
